JMAGは、スクリプトによってほぼすべての機能を操作できます。これまでユーザーサイトで限定公開していたスクリプトサンプルを、どなたでも利用できる場所に公開しました。
サンプルは主にPythonで記述されており、一般的なプログラミング知識で簡単に扱えます。さらに、スクリプトの記述方法や活用例を解説したマニュアルも併せて公開しましたので、初めての方でも安心してご利用いただけます。解析や設計の自動化、効率化を進めたい方は、ぜひこのライブラリをご活用ください。今後さらにサンプルを充実させていきますので、スクリプトを使った柔軟なワークフロー構築にお役立てください。
JMAGスクリプトライブラリ
-
[D0032] 伝達関数作成用スタディのセットアップ
伝達関数を作成するための周波数応答解析をセットアップする。
-
[D0031] 部品セットにFEMコンダクタを設定する
素線のセット名を指定し、現在のスタディで素線一束分のFEMコンダクタ条件を設定する。バージョン15.1以降が必要です。
-
[D0030] 選択中の部品へ渦電流を考慮する
選択された部品に対して、[渦電流を考慮する]フラグを設定する。
-
[D0028] 最適化の寸法範囲の探索
最適化のパラメータ変数範囲の最大値と最小値を探索する。
-
[D0025] NVH用の電磁力出力(表面力)
モータNVH用にトルク、電磁力をCSVファイル出力する。
-
[D0024] NVH用の電磁力出力(節点力)
モータNVH用にトルク、電磁力をCSVファイル出力する。
-
[D0021] トポロジー最適化形状のロード
選択したトポロジー最適化形状のロード
-
[D0019] 渦電流を考慮している部品をハイライト
渦電流を考慮する部品をハイライトする。
-
[D0017] サンプリングケース生成
サンプリングケースの生成を行います。
-
[D0016] 異常渦電流損失係数の抽出
カスタム材料から異常渦電流損失係数テーブルを作成する。
-
[D0015] 外部回路連携用のJCF出力
外部回路連携用にJCFを出力する。
-
[D0014] 走行モードから効率を計算
効率マップ解析スタディの結果を使用して、指定された走行モードにおける電気自動車などの効率を算出します。
-
[D0013] 伝達関数CSVファイルの作成
伝達関数のCSVファイルを作成する。
-
[D0010] FEMコンダクタをFEMコイルに変換
現在のスタディに設定されたFEMコンダクタをFEMコイルに置き換える。バージョン15.1以降が必要です。
-
[D0009] 3次元FEMコンダクタ推奨設定
3次元FEMコンダクタ推奨設定の適用
-
[D0008] FEMコイルをFEMコンダクタに変換
現在のスタディに設定されたFEMコイルをFEMコンダクタに置き換える。バージョン15.1以降が必要です。
-
[D0007] 静電容量係数の計算
複数の導体からなる系の静電容量係数をCSVファイルに出力する。
-
[D0005] 全ケースのメッシュ生成
メッシュが存在しない全てのケースでメッシュを生成する。
-
[D0004] コイル材料を設定
現在のスタディで、名前が「コイル」の部品に対して材料を銅に設定する。
-
[D0003] コイルに電流条件を追加
現在のスタディで、名前が「コイル」の部品に対して電流条件を設定する。


